Before I started working at my current company, they were just using batch campaigns in the way the nurtures are meant to be utilized. They were also setting up Champion/Challenger tests for all of these batch emails. We've since moved our plans to nurture streams.

These Declare a Winner emails are still going to those individuals that set up these batch sends. I know the idea around Champion/Challenger is the ongoing challengers for A/B testing. But since these are batch and have already run, they are just getting sent these same results over and over again. She says she's declared winners each time an email is sent to her.

Is there a way to deactive these without discarding the test? Ideally, it'd be nice to keep that data but just not have these sent anymore.

Kim, I've found that once a champion is declared, all of the test results disappear (hence my suggestion), but this might help you to determine if the test has actually had a champion declared. If the test still shows, then the champion hasn't been declared.
